Cách xây dựng ứng dụng Android trong Google AI Studio

Bất cứ ai cũng có thể bắt đầu xây dựng dự án, ứng dụng web và ứng dụng di động bằng Vibe Coding. Phát triển phần mềm chưa bao giờ dễ tiếp cận đến thế. Mặc dù một số người có nhiều kinh nghiệm sử dụng, thử nghiệm và đánh giá phần mềm, nhưng lại không có nhiều kinh nghiệm trong việc xây dựng chúng. Tuy nhiên, bạn có thể xây dựng ứng dụng Android đầu tiên của mình trong vòng chưa đầy nửa giờ bằng Google AI Studio.

Google AI Studio hiện hỗ trợ xây dựng ứng dụng Android trực tiếp trong trình duyệt web của nó — không cần phải sử dụng Android Studio để biên dịch APK nữa. Hãy thử biến ứng dụng web cơ bản thành một APK độc lập mà bạn có thể cài đặt cục bộ trên tất cả điện thoại và máy tính bảng Android của mình.

Google AI Studio giúp việc xây dựng ứng dụng Android trở nên đơn giản

Bạn không cần phải biết lập trình hay tải xuống các IDE như Antigravity

Nếu đã từng sử dụng chatbot AI như Gemini trước đây, bạn sẽ biết cách sử dụng Google AI Studio. Gemini vẫn là nền tảng cho trải nghiệm này và có khả năng hiểu ngôn ngữ tự nhiên tương tự như trong ứng dụng chuyên dụng của nó. Để bắt đầu, hãy mở AI Studio trong trình duyệt (Chrome hoạt động tốt nhất) và nhấp vào New app trong thanh bên. Sau đó, chọn Build an Android app trong phần Tools . Thao tác này sẽ hướng dẫn AI Studio sử dụng Kotlin và Android SDK để xây dựng ứng dụng Android gốc dựa trên prompt của bạn.

Prompt có thể đơn giản hoặc cơ bản tùy ý bạn. Nếu bạn cần một ví dụ về prompt ứng dụng Android tốt cho Google AI Studio, hãy nhấp vào nút I'm feeling lucky. Thao tác này sẽ tạo ra một prompt mẫu cho một dự án Android ngẫu nhiên và bạn có thể nhấn Build để gửi prompt đến Gemini nếu muốn. Tốt hơn nữa, hãy sử dụng những gợi ý này để tạo prompt tùy chỉnh, nêu rõ những gì bạn muốn từ ứng dụng Android mới của mình.

Một người rất thích ứng dụng web mà mình đã xây dựng bằng Google AI Studio vài tháng trước, và muốn tạo lại nó dưới dạng ứng dụng Android gốc bằng cách sử dụng các khả năng mới của AI Studio. Vì vậy, người này đã nghĩ ra yêu cầu sau và nhấn nút Build:

Build a vinyl discovery app that uses a Discogs web crawler to display album cards for every entry in my collection. Each album card should have a title, artist, album artwork, and any key release notes. Add a shuffle function that selects a random album from my library. Finally, ensure the UI is responsive and optimized for tablet and mobile viewing. Prioritize light mode design.
Xây dựng một ứng dụng tìm kiếm đĩa vinyl sử dụng trình thu thập dữ liệu web của Discogs để hiển thị thẻ album cho mỗi mục trong bộ sưu tập của tôi. Mỗi thẻ album nên có tiêu đề, nghệ sĩ, ảnh bìa album và bất kỳ ghi chú phát hành quan trọng nào. Thêm chức năng phát ngẫu nhiên để chọn một album ngẫu nhiên từ thư viện của tôi. Cuối cùng, đảm bảo giao diện người dùng tương thích và được tối ưu hóa cho việc xem trên máy tính bảng và điện thoại di động. Ưu tiên thiết kế chế độ sáng.

Yêu cầu này ban đầu không hoàn hảo — một vài lần thử đầu tiên khi tạo ứng dụng Android với AI Studio đã không diễn ra như kế hoạch. Trong trường hợp này, yêu cầu ban đầu được viết phụ thuộc quá nhiều vào các API yêu cầu key trả phí để truy cập. Vì đây là một dự án cá nhân, nên cần tránh hoàn toàn các API trả phí. Yêu cầu đã được tinh chỉnh để sử dụng Gemini và các tính năng thu thập dữ liệu web của Google AI Studio để lấy dữ liệu mà ứng dụng cần mà không có API key, và mọi thứ hoạt động như mong đợi.

Có thể bạn không gặp phải vấn đề tương tự, nhưng chắc chắn bạn sẽ gặp một vài vấn đề trong quá trình Vibe Coding. May mắn thay, có những giải pháp. Google AI Studio hỗ trợ tạo prompt hội thoại. Bạn có thể xem trước ứng dụng Android khi nó đang được xây dựng, chọn kiểu dáng và kiểm tra các tính năng trước khi chuyển nó sang thiết bị của mình. Các prompt tiếp theo có thể cho Gemini và AI Studio biết chính xác những gì cần sửa, thêm hoặc cải thiện. Đôi khi, bạn có thể cần bắt đầu với một prompt mới từ đầu để khắc phục các sự cố lặp đi lặp lại.

Một lựa chọn khác là giao nhiệm vụ cho Gemini xây dựng prompt hoàn hảo. Điều này được gọi là meta prompting, và quá trình này bao gồm việc yêu cầu một mô hình AI (như Gemini) tạo ra một prompt chi tiết và được tối ưu hóa cho một công cụ AI khác (như Google AI Studio).

Tránh kiến ​​thức lập trình hoặc phí web hosting

Việc biên dịch một ứng dụng thành file APK có thể cài đặt là một cứu cánh

Trang Google AI Studio trên Motorola Razr Fold
Trang Google AI Studio trên Motorola Razr Fold

Xây dựng ứng dụng web bằng các công cụ Vibe Coding rất dễ dàng, nhưng tạo ứng dụng Android gốc thường khó hơn. Mọi người có xu hướng sử dụng các ứng dụng được vibe code cho các dự án cá nhân hơn, vì Google AI Studio có thể đóng gói chúng gọn gàng thành các file APK Android gốc mà không cần Android Studio. Điều này không chỉ giúp các ứng dụng ít phụ thuộc vào máy chủ đám mây hơn mà còn giúp bạn tránh được các khoản phí hosting tốn kém. Đối với các ứng dụng riêng tư không dành cho việc triển khai công khai, việc cài đặt APK được vibe code với AI Studio tốt hơn so với giải pháp dựa trên đám mây.

Tuy nhiên, AI Studio vẫn không thể làm được điều được mong đợi nhất – cung cấp một file APK để tải xuống và phân phối đến các thiết bị Android. Google Antigravity, ứng dụng desktop độc lập và môi trường phát triển tích hợp (IDE), hỗ trợ tải xuống APK về máy tính của bạn. Nó phức tạp hơn, nhưng với các file APK của Antigravity, bạn có thể chia sẻ chúng không dây với các thiết bị Android của mình và cài đặt chúng nhanh chóng. Thay vào đó, Google AI Studio sử dụng Android Debug Bridge (ADB) và USB debugging để cài đặt ứng dụng trên điện thoại hoặc máy tính bảng Android của bạn.

Để bật USB debugging trên điện thoại của bạn, hãy mở ứng dụng Settings và nhấn vào tab About phone. Tìm số phiên bản hoặc số bản build trong danh sách và nhấn vào đó 7 lần. Thao tác này sẽ kích hoạt Developer options, cần thiết để bật USB debugging. Cuối cùng, hãy điều hướng đến Settings → System → Developer options → USB debugging và bật công tắc. Tiếp theo, quay lại dự án AI Studio trên máy tính của bạn.

Lưu ý: Bạn cần Chrome để cài đặt ứng dụng trên điện thoại Android từ Google AI Studio bằng cách sử dụng USB debugging.

Từ đó, nhấn nút Install ở góc trên bên phải cửa sổ xem trước ứng dụng trong AI Studio. Kết nối điện thoại của bạn qua USB và nhấp vào Install via USB. Trong vài giây, ứng dụng sẽ được cài đặt và tự động mở trên thiết bị Android của bạn. Thật dễ dàng!

Ứng dụng Discogs Shuffle được tạo bằng Google AI Studio
Ứng dụng Discogs Shuffle được tạo bằng Google AI Studio

Sau khoảng 30 phút xây dựng trong AI Studio, và thêm vài phút khắc phục sự cố, bạn sẽ có ứng dụng Android tùy chỉnh như mong muốn. Google AI Studio mất khá nhiều thời gian để hoạt động, nhưng hầu hết quá trình này diễn ra ở chế độ nền mà không cần sự can thiệp thủ công của người dùng. Vì vậy, hãy gửi một prompt, để AI Studio tự làm việc, và quay lại sau để gửi prompt tiếp theo hoặc kiểm tra và cài đặt ứng dụng.

Trải nghiệm không hoàn hảo — bài viết khuyên dùng Antigravity cho những người quen thuộc hơn với IDE hoặc sẵn sàng học hỏi điều mới — nhưng nó sẽ cho bạn một ứng dụng Android hoạt động. Phần tuyệt vời nhất khi sử dụng các công cụ Vibe Coding như Google AI Studio là tạo ra một ứng dụng Android phù hợp với nhu cầu của bạn.

Thứ Bảy, 04/07/2026 09:55
51 👨 15
Xác thực tài khoản!

Theo Nghị định 147/2024/ND-CP, bạn cần xác thực tài khoản trước khi sử dụng tính năng này. Chúng tôi sẽ gửi mã xác thực qua SMS hoặc Zalo tới số điện thoại mà bạn nhập dưới đây:

Số điện thoại chưa đúng định dạng!
Số điện thoại này đã được xác thực!
Bạn có thể dùng Sđt này đăng nhập tại đây!
Lỗi gửi SMS, liên hệ Admin
0 Bình luận
Sắp xếp theo
❖ AI cho Lập trình